The concept of "elements of design" in visual arts refers to the fundamental building blocks that constitute visual composition. This includes aspects such as line, shape, form, color, texture, space, and value. These elements work together to create a cohesive piece of artwork, enabling artists to communicate ideas and evoke emotions effectively.
